Understanding the Vulnerabilities of Gelatine Capsules

Before we discuss packaging solutions, it's crucial to understand why gelatine capsules are prone to damage. Gelatine is a protein - based substance. Environmental factors such as humidity, temperature, and physical stress can have a significant impact on its structure.

High humidity can cause gelatine capsules to absorb moisture. When this happens, the capsules may become soft, sticky, and even start to deform. On the other hand, extremely low humidity can lead to the evaporation of the moisture within the capsules, causing them to become brittle and crack. Temperature fluctuations can also cause expansion and contraction of the gelatine, which may lead to structural damage.

Physical stress, such as rough handling during transportation or improper stacking in storage, can cause capsules to break or split. This is especially true for Hard Empty Gelatine Capsules, which need to maintain their shape and integrity to be useful for filling with various substances.

Pre - packaging Inspection

The packaging process starts long before the actual packaging materials are used. Quality control begins at the production stage, but a final pre - packaging inspection is carried out to ensure that only defect - free capsules are sent for packaging.

Our team carefully examines each batch of gelatine capsules for any visible signs of damage, such as cracks, holes, or misshapen forms. We use advanced optical inspection equipment to detect even the slightest imperfections that may not be visible to the naked eye. This step is essential because packaging defective capsules would not only waste packaging materials but also lead to customer dissatisfaction.

Inner Packaging

The first line of defense for gelatine capsules is the inner packaging. We typically use high - quality, food - grade plastic blister packs or aluminum foil strips.

Blister Packs
Blister packs consist of a plastic cavity that holds each capsule securely in place. The plastic used is usually a combination of PVC (Polyvinyl Chloride) or PVDC (Polyvinylidene Chloride) due to their excellent barrier properties. These plastics can effectively protect the capsules from moisture, oxygen, and light, which are the main culprits behind capsule degradation.

The design of blister packs also provides physical protection. Each cavity is precisely sized to fit the capsule, preventing it from moving around during transportation. This reduces the risk of capsules hitting each other and getting damaged.

Aluminum Foil Strips
Aluminum foil strips are another popular choice for inner packaging. Aluminum foil has outstanding barrier properties against moisture, oxygen, and light. It can create a nearly air - tight and light - proof environment for the capsules.

The capsules are sealed between two layers of aluminum foil, with a heat - sealing process ensuring a tight and secure closure. Similar to blister packs, aluminum foil strips also isolate each capsule from its neighbors, minimizing the risk of physical damage.

Outer Packaging

Once the capsules are safely enclosed in the inner packaging, they are then placed in outer packaging. The outer packaging serves multiple purposes, including providing additional protection from physical damage, facilitating easy handling, and providing information about the product.

Cartons
Most of our gelatine capsules are packaged in sturdy paper cartons. These cartons are designed to be strong enough to withstand the rigors of transportation and storage. The cartons are often made from corrugated paperboard, which offers excellent shock - absorbing properties.

Inside the carton, we may use additional cushioning materials such as foam inserts or paper partitions. These materials help to keep the inner - packaged capsules in place and absorb any shocks that may occur during handling.

The cartons are also printed with important information about the product, such as the type of capsules, quantity, usage instructions, and batch numbers. This not only helps customers but also provides traceability in case of any quality - related issues.

Bulk Containers
For large - scale orders or industrial customers, we also offer bulk packaging in containers. These containers are typically made of high - density polyethylene (HDPE) or other durable plastics. They are designed to hold a large number of inner - packaged capsules securely.

The containers are sealed tightly to prevent any external factors from affecting the capsules. Some containers may also have special features such as air - tight seals or desiccant compartments to maintain a low - humidity environment inside.

Storage and Transportation Considerations

Proper packaging is only half the battle. Ensuring the right storage and transportation conditions is equally important to prevent damage to gelatine capsules.

Storage
During storage, our gelatine capsules are kept in a controlled environment. The storage facility is maintained at a specific temperature and humidity level. The ideal temperature for storing gelatine capsules is usually between 15°C and 25°C, and the relative humidity is kept between 35% and 65%.

The capsules are stored on pallets or in racks to prevent them from being crushed or stacked too tightly. We also make sure that the storage area is well - ventilated to prevent the accumulation of moisture or other contaminants.

Transportation
When it comes to transportation, we take every precaution to safeguard our products. We use specialized shipping containers that are equipped with temperature and humidity control systems if necessary. These containers can maintain a stable environment inside, even during long - distance transportation.

During loading and unloading, our staff is trained to handle the packages gently. They follow strict guidelines to ensure that the packages are not dropped, thrown, or subjected to excessive force. We also work with reliable shipping partners who have a proven track record of safe and efficient transportation.

Quality Assurance and Testing

To ensure the effectiveness of our packaging methods, we conduct regular quality assurance and testing. We use a variety of techniques to evaluate the performance of the packaging materials and the overall packaging process.

Moisture Permeation Testing
We measure the moisture permeation rate of the packaging materials to ensure that they can effectively protect the capsules from humidity. This is done using specialized equipment that simulates real - world conditions over a period of time.

Drop Testing
To evaluate the ability of the packaging to withstand physical shocks, we conduct drop tests. We drop the packaged capsules from a specified height onto a hard surface and then inspect them for any damage. This helps us to determine if the packaging provides sufficient protection during normal handling and transportation.

Stability Testing
We also perform stability tests on the packaged capsules over an extended period. We place the packages in different environmental conditions, such as high - humidity and high - temperature chambers, and monitor the capsules for any changes in quality, such as appearance, dissolution rate, and chemical stability.
